The host/hostess is responsible for greeting guests warmly and enthusiastically (either in person or by phone), seating and acknowledging departures of guests, scheduling reservations, and managing the flow of guests at the front of the restaurant.
Responsibilities:
- Create an exceptional experience at the reception desk and waiting areas.
- Review the reservation list and coordinate with managers to anticipate guest flow, peak times, and requirements associated with special events.
- Answer the phone in a timely, professional, and courteous manner. Correctly receive, confirm, and document reservations in the reservation system.
- Acknowledge and greet arriving guests; invite departing guests to return.
- Escort guests to assigned table; present menus.
- Enter guest information into OpenTable with pertinent guest notes.
- Control the flow of business with rotation seating, anticipating table turns, and following the reservation and seating plan.
- Accurately quote wait times to guests and correctly maintain the wait list.
- Maintains, stocks, restocks, cleans and organizes host area.
